42650New York: Hurd and Houghton 1867. 8vo. 21.5cm The First Edition xxiv454p. engraved frontis portrait 9 plates from engravings inc. 3 colour maps original plum brown cloth gilt spine titles and vignette gilt image of walrus on upper cover light yellow endpapers previous owners inscription on the free fly a fine sound copy. ar. AB 6795 "A narrative of the Hayes Arctic Exploring Expedition of 1860-61 into the region of Smith Sound designed to extend northward the explorations of the Second Grinnell Expedition. The expedition wintered at Port Foulke and conducted sledge journeys along the coastlines of Greenland and Ellesmere Island". He was a strong believer in the `open polar sea' theory. In an overloaded schooner that sat only a foot above the water Dr Isaac Israel Hayes led an expedition in search of the Open Polar Sea a hypothetical stretch of ice-free water between Greenland and the North Pole. First published in 1866 this is his account of the journey. paperback
